HPE XFS has a different superblock magic and type name
|
||||
to allow the community XFS and HPE XFS to coexist in
|
||||
the same linux kernel.
|
||||
|
||||
This patch add HPE XFS support to the quota-tools so
|
||||
our customers can use it.
